Sojourn is Hiring a Regional Maintenance Manager Near Washington, DC

Company Overview:

Sojourn, an expanding hospitality and property management company specializing in flexible furnished rentals, is seeking a Regional Maintenance Manager for the Washington DC market. This full-time hybrid role, Monday through Friday with some weekend and holiday coverage expectations, requires a highly motivated and solution-oriented individual with a passion for operations, people, and leadership.

Who We Are:

Sojourn, an emerging market leader in the flexible furnished rental market, prioritizes hospitality and service. We consider both owners and guests as our clients and act as the bridge between the two. Our commitment to respect, individuality, and a responsive work environment allows each employee to leverage their strengths and grow professionally.

Role Overview:

As the Regional Maintenance Manager, you will oversee operations for multiple properties, lead staff, resolve concerns, analyze budgets, and supervise facilities management. A proactive self-starter, you must thrive in a fast-paced environment, be open to feedback, and possess a reliable form of transportation with an active driver's license. The ideal candidate should possess a strong background in building systems & property maintenance, with knowledge of general construction, plumbing, HVAC, and other trades. The role requires strong organizational skills, as the job itself is multifaceted and requires the ideal candidate to thrive in both a desk and fieldwork environment.

Responsibilities:

Maintenance Planning and Execution:

  • Oversee team execution of the comprehensive maintenance plan for each property.
  • Inventory Management - Keep record of all maintenance equipment
  • Ensure seamless guest communication in collaboration with the maintenance assistant.
  • Manage supplies and day-to-day maintenance operations.
  • Frontline management to ensure all properties are well-maintained at all times.
  • Oversee preventive maintenance tasks and schedules and respond to maintenance emergencies.
  • Ability to seek and utilize the correct vendor to handle larger scale projects as well as sift through scope of work, proposals and execution of projects timeline through completion and final inspection.
  • Resourceful problem-solver with a knack for applying common-sense solutions.
  • Navigate seamlessly between scheduled and reactive tasks.
  • Stay updated on advancements in maintenance technology and recommend improvements to enhance operational efficiency.
  • Schedule and prioritize maintenance tasks based on property occupancy, guest check-in/check-out times, and maintenance needs.
  • Collaborate with property management teams to ensure seamless coordination between maintenance and other operational aspects.
  • Lead AM and PM field operation calls, delegating tasks on the basis of urgency.

Team Leadership:

  • Lead and motivate a team of maintenance technicians, providing guidance and support.
  • Conduct regular training sessions to enhance team skills and performance.

Vendor Management:

  • Collaborate with external vendors and contractors to ensure quality services at the best prices.
  • Negotiate and manage contracts for maintenance services and supplies.

Budget & Financial Oversight:

  • Develop and manage the maintenance budget, ensuring cost-effectiveness and adherence to financial guidelines.
  • Weekly review of all billable tasks, keeping the team on track to meet KPIs.
  • Monitor and control expenses related to maintenance activities.

In Property Inspections & Vendor Oversight:

  • Conduct regular property inspections to identify maintenance needs and proactively address issues.
  • Ensure compliance with safety and regulatory standards.
  • Adhere to the first impression goals of the brand.
